Transaction 63dd84c203b23f3b2b3a0110294b1cda61dbac6b448d21a214355d66cde32eef
1 Input
1 Output
-
63dd84c203b23f3b2b3a0110294b1cda61dbac6b448d21a214355d66cde32eef:0
- value
- 87634
- script pubkey
- OP_0 OP_PUSHBYTES_20 d02015919fbb03edd03b9f6ea30bff3ee5d8176d
- address
- bc1q6qsptyvlhvp7m5pmnah2xzll8mjas9mdluu0df